WebGold is measured in troy ounces, often simply referred to as ounces when the reference to gold is evident. One troy ounce is equivalent to 31.1034768 grams. The troy ounce is heavier than the avoirdupois ounce, a commonly used unit for measuring weight in the United States customary system. One avoirdupois ounce equals 28.349523125 grams. [5] WebAug 17, 2024 · Gold has an atomic weight of 196.966569 u. It has a density of 19.3 g/cc (grams per cubic centimeter). That means that each cubic centimeter of gold weighs 19.3 grams or 0.62 troy ounces. In comparison, aluminum has an atomic weight of 26.9815385 u and a density of 2.7 g/cc.
